Vetrinary Assistant pet sitter

I have experience with many types of animals, large and small. I am comfortable with dogs of all breeds and sizes, cats as well. I also work well with fearful or aggressive dogs and am happy to do what it takes to get more reserved ones to trust me. I am a 6 year veterinary assistant and can provide basic medical care/basic in home treatments (ie. In-home subcutaneous fluids, injections, medicate ect. If needed). I also care for pocket pets and most exotics, chickens and most livestock too. I bring my own animal first aid kit with me and have my own reliable transportation.

I am able to walk dogs small-large, and I am flexible learning your tools/methods as well. I have a car I can take them in if they are to be walked at a certain park/route/ect. I am saving money to go to school to become a dog trainer, and I'm good with basic commands on most dogs. I have had "Fear Free" certification for working with dogs and cats in a vetrinary setting, and apply my knowledge and skills there in daily use with my own animals. One of my own animals has epilepsy and I have experience dealing with epileptic animals and getting them medication in the event if a seizure. All of my animals are current on vaccines and preventions and I have good biosecurity knowledge and practice from working at a dog rescue, so need to worry about me bringing anything into your home! ***Please note due to liability reasons, I will NOT take dogs to the dog park!***
